HI all ,

We have created a LOCAL SLD on which the GRC RAR 5.3 has been installed on a separate server and we are trying to connect to the backend SAP Systems.There is no SLD configured in our existing SAP Landscape. We have installed a standalone Gateway server to connect to the backend SAP systems. We have not applied the RTAs on the backend systems as we are uisng only RAR component and we feel it does not require real time interface.

When we are maintaining JCO Destinations, the system is asking to provide the message server name through a drop down and nothing is appearing. Because of which we are unable to maintain JCO Connection.

Can somebody please help us how to establish connection to the backend systems without RTAs?

Hi Ambarish,

Step 1. you need to configure SLD on GRC server.

Step 2. you need to run RZ70 in the back end system where you want to maintain connection. There you need to give gatway details which are maintained in GRC SLD.Execute to push the data.

Step 3. Check the backend system in SLD - Goto http://<host>:<port>/sld

goto Technical systems

select backend type and search. Backend system should be there now.

Now you will be able to see message server name in Jco connection settings.

Though you will be able to maintain Jco destinations in GRC, but functionality of CC will not be available without RTAs. So if you want ot use CC, then RTA installation is neccessary.

Hi Sabita,

Is RTA necessary for RAR 5.3. If we are not planning to do real time SoD analysis then we believe RTA's are not required? Correct me if my understanding is wrong.

If you say the functionality of CC doesnot work means, we can't generate SoD rules for the users/roles from back end systems on real time basis?

Because we are planning to establish connection through gateway without RTAs and run SoD analysis whenever its required. We have installed only RAR 5.3 component and no other components of GRC are being used

Yes, RTA is required even if you want to use RAR 5.3 only.

"Risk Analysis and Remediation supports real time compliance to detect, remove, and prevent access

and authorization risk by preventing security and control violations before they occur." - it is the functionality of RAR 5.3 and for this you need RTA.

Data access through Gateway will push only SLD specific data.
